Why Concrete Steps Are Essential for Connecting Outdoor Spaces

June 29, 2026

Outdoor spaces often include multiple levels. A driveway may sit slightly higher than the yard, a patio may be elevated above the lawn, or the front entrance may require a step up from a walkway. When these elevation changes are not properly addressed, it can make moving around the property inconvenient or even unsafe.

Installing concrete steps provides a safe and durable way to connect different areas of the property. Steps create smooth transitions between levels while helping improve the structure and organization of outdoor spaces.

Because of their strength and reliability, concrete step installations are commonly used to connect patios, walkways, driveways, and entryways.

Creating Safe Movement Between Levels

One of the main purposes of outdoor steps is to allow people to move safely between different elevations. Without steps, homeowners and visitors may need to walk on slopes or uneven surfaces, which increases the risk of slips and falls.

Concrete steps create clear and stable access points that make it easier to navigate outdoor spaces safely.

For example, steps may connect a driveway to a front walkway or lead from a patio down to the backyard lawn.

Built for Long-Term Durability

Concrete is one of the most durable materials used for outdoor steps. It is capable of handling frequent foot traffic while resisting weather conditions such as rain, heat, and temperature changes.

When properly installed, concrete steps can remain strong and reliable for many years with minimal maintenance.

Because of this durability, concrete continues to be one of the most dependable choices for residential step construction.

Professional Installation Is Important

Installing outdoor steps requires careful planning and proper ground preparation. Each step must be level, evenly spaced, and supported by a stable base to ensure long-term safety and performance.

Professional concrete step installation helps ensure the structure is built correctly and designed to last.
